What "accredited" actually implies in California

When someone look for Orange County electrician or electrician near me Orange County, the word licensed shows up early. In California, a C‑10 electrical professional license is more than a label. It implies the contractor passed a trade exam and a law and service test, carries a bond, and maintains insurance that protects both employees and property owners. It indicates the company is eligible to pull permits, schedule examinations, and take legal responsibility for the work.

In business work, licensing intersects with requirements in useful ways. The National Electrical Code sets the baseline, and Orange County cities embrace particular code cycles on their own timelines. Title 24 needs high efficacy lighting and controls that meet occupancy picking up, daylighting, and shutoff rules. NFPA 70E governs safe work practices around stimulated gear. Cal/OSHA sets the jobsite security flooring. A licensed electrician Orange County team will know how these requirements communicate throughout style and setup, not simply after-the-fact when an inspector red tags something.

The industrial difference, where stakes are higher

Commercial projects call for a various toolkit than property. The scale is bigger, and the little choices multiply.

Take an occupant enhancement in Irvine. You may require brand-new 277‑volt lighting circuits, EMT in an exposed ceiling, a panel schedule that clarifies shared neutrals, and a dimming system that talks with the building automation protocol. Restaurants in Anaheim often need dedicated circuits for point-of-sale stations, balanced stages for kitchen hoods and dishwashing machines, and GFCI security that does not nuisance journey when a countertop device is turned on. Medical and dental suites in Objective Viejo introduce isolated grounds, rise protection, and devices clearances that meet manufacturer specifications, not just code minimums.

A commercial electrician Orange County crew will size feeders based on calculated demand, not uncertainty. They will offer single line diagrams with main breaker ratings, fault present values, and devices SCCR that match the available energy fault. I have actually seen devices get here rated at 22 kA in an area where the available fault exceeded 35 kA. Capturing that before setup prevents harmful conditions and expensive change orders.

Orange County particular realities you want your professional to know

Orange County might look uniform in the beginning glimpse, but electrical work can swing extensively across jurisdictions and structure eras.

    Anaheim Public Utilities manages power differently than Southern California Edison, particularly on meter areas and shutdown scheduling. A contractor who has actually done meter movings with both entities understands how to draft and submit the proper energy illustrations, then coordinate a shutdown window that does not cut into your peak service hours. Buildings from the 1960s through the 1980s appear all over Costa Mesa, Garden Grove, and Orange. Expect a mix of aluminum feeders, older switchgear with obsolete breakers, and limited extra capacity. A panel replacement Orange County job can trigger service upgrades and selective arc flash mitigation if equipment is nearing end of life. Seismic anchorage of gear is not an afterthought. Even simple transformer or generator setups need detailing and often structural evaluation to meet regional seismic style classifications. Inspectors in Newport Beach and Irvine look closely at anchorage and working clearances. Avoiding that action can delay finals by a week or more. Title 24 enforcement is consistent in idea however uneven in the field. Santa Ana might emphasize need responsive controls, while Tustin concentrates on daylighting zones. A contractor fluent in lighting setup Orange County tasks will tailor submittals and select hardware that pleases the specific inspector on your site.

Anatomy of a commercial panel upgrade, the five action reality

    Site walk and load evaluation. We measure genuine need when possible, validate feeder sizes, check grounding and bonding, and take exact measurements for brand-new equipment. If the existing equipment is in a ranked room with tight clearances, we prepare for demolition, momentary power, and security of surrounding systems. Design and submittals. We produce a single line, panel schedules, short circuit and arc flash calcs, and any structural anchorage details. Submittals cover equipment cut sheets and Title 24 ties if lighting control panels are affected. This package goes to the city plan checker and, when required, to the utility. Permits and scheduling. As soon as the permit issues, we collaborate with Southern California Edison or Anaheim Public Utilities for metering and shutdown, then pick a window that secures your operations. Some owners prefer an early morning cutover with a short-lived generator so the team can open doors at 9 am. Others choose a Sunday overnight. Installation and cutover. Demolition, set brand-new equipment, pull and terminate feeders, label conductors, confirm torque worths, and file with pictures. We land grounds and bonds cleanly, then carry out insulation resistance tests where proper. Before re‑energizing, we test lighting controls, emergency circuits, and any shunt journeys that might be part of the system. Inspection and as‑builts. Inspectors like clear directory sites, access clearance, and noticeable grounding. We offer updated one lines, torque logs, and updated panel schedules. If the plan required infrared scanning under load, we set up a follow up within one to two weeks.

Cost, timelines, and the honest trade‑offs

Budget and schedule shape almost every choice. For typical scopes, there are sensible varieties, with the caveat that website conditions and product choices drive the final number.

    Electrical panel upgrades in little industrial spaces frequently land in between 8,000 and 20,000 dollars when remaining within the exact same service size and avoiding energy transformer work. If you leap from a 200 amp service to 400 amps, and the energy needs a new transformer or a vault modification, the range can move into the 25,000 to 80,000 dollar zone depending upon trenching, concrete, and gear. EV battery charger setup with 2 to 4 Level 2 ports and short channel runs may run 6,000 to 18,000 dollars set up, including networked stations. Load management that avoids a service upgrade keeps projects on the lower end. Trenching across a parking area, bollards, and ADA path of travel modifications press costs up. Lighting retrofits vary extensively. An uncomplicated warehouse LED swap with controls can being in the 1.50 to 3.50 dollars per square foot range, while boutique retail lighting in Style Island or South Coast Plaza commands higher component costs and more labor for intending and control programming. Permits, evaluations, and passing the first time

Every city in the county has its own rhythm. Irvine and Newport Beach often need complete strategy sets even for smaller commercial jobs. Santa Ana can move quickly with over‑the‑counter allows for limited scope work but will slow down for bigger service modifications. Anaheim, with its own utility, might require energy approval before providing the city permit.

Electrical examination Orange County expectations are consistent on principles. Clear working clearances, grounded and bonded systems, properly labeled panels, secure devices anchorage, and security of conductors at penetrations. For lighting installation Orange County tasks, inspectors look for real operating controls that meet Title 24 approval tests, not simply a spec sheet. We constantly check sequences with the customer before calling for last to prevent that uncomfortable moment when a passage does not satisfy the 5 minute shutoff requirement.

An experienced regional electrical expert Orange County team will preflight the website like an inspector. If we see MC cable crossing a ranked wall without a listed penetration system, we repair it before the go to. If a GFCI requirement extends further than expected due to a sink moving, we capture it at rough.

Troubleshooting that in fact finds the problem

Electrical repairing Orange County service calls can drift if the tech just swaps parts. We read the symptoms and test with intent. A breaker that trips weekly at 2 pm is not random, it most likely indicate a load profile peaking after lunch. A shared neutral on a multi‑wire branch circuit, connected to independent breakers without a handle tie, will trigger strange voltage readings and premature equipment failures. Double-crossed receptacles that ran fine for many years unexpectedly begin arcing when the occupant includes printers and area heaters.

On one task in Huntington Beach, a row of recessed lighting kept flickering after an LED retrofit. The concern was not the lamps, it was a dimmer rated for incandescent loads only. Switching to a compatible dimmer solved it in ten minutes. On another, a parking lot pole with a brand-new LED head went dark after rain. The perpetrator was a rusty splice at the handhole from years back, not the new component. Small information, big impact.

Energy, rebates, and the mathematics that pays back

Southern California Edison and SoCalREN programs have actually assisted lots of clients spend for part of their upgrades. The specifics change, but LED retrofits and some controls still get approved for rewards that can cover 10 to 30 percent of job costs. The procedure typically requires a pre‑inspection, paperwork of existing equipment, and a post‑inspection. A professional who has actually run these in the past will collect images and plate data throughout the first see so you do not miss out on a window.

Beyond rebates, the math on energy upgrades frequently bases on its own. Parking garage lighting that runs 24 hr a day can see paybacks in 2 to four years when moving from old T8s to LEDs with bi‑level movement control. Offices see softer savings due to the fact that of shorter hours, but the maintenance advantage and enhanced light quality carry weight.
